Registering as a Nazim (Administrator)
Tap the “Register as nazim” button at the top. This allows your institution to go live on the app after admin approval.
You will need to fill in Basic Details like the Jamia Name, City, Area, and the number of Students.
You can check boxes for Full Quran Khatam, Partial Para Recitation, Duas, Naat, or Zikr & Wazaif.
Then, specify who studies there: choose Hostel Students (boarders) or Day Scholars. Once done, tap ‘Submit registration’.

Viewing Jamia Profiles
Tap on a Jamia card from the list. Here you can verify their credibility. You will see key statistics like the Number of Students (e.g., 250), the Type of students, and how many Services they offer. Scroll down to read the ‘About’ section for a description of the institution.
Sending a Request
Tap the large green button at the bottom: “Send recitation request”. This will take you to the request form we saw earlier, where you can finalize the details and submit your order directly to this Jamia. Configure your request. Choose the Recitation Scope (Full Khatam or Selected Paras). Then decide Where should the service happen?. Choose On-site if the Nazim should visit you, or Remote if the Jamia will recite from their location.
